ASE数据库备份全攻略
ase备份数据库

首页 2025-04-12 03:23:50



ASE备份数据库:确保数据安全与业务连续性的关键策略 在当今信息化高速发展的时代,数据库作为企业信息系统的核心组件,承载着存储、管理和处理海量数据的重要任务

    然而,数据丢失、损坏或被篡改的风险始终存在,无论是由于硬件故障、软件错误、人为失误还是恶意攻击,都可能对企业的运营造成不可估量的损失

    因此,实施有效的数据库备份策略,尤其是针对像Adaptive Server Enterprise(ASE)这样高性能、高可靠性的数据库管理系统,显得尤为重要

    本文将深入探讨ASE备份数据库的重要性、方法、最佳实践以及面临的挑战,旨在为企业提供一个全面的数据安全与业务连续性保障方案

     一、ASE备份数据库的重要性 1. 数据安全的首要防线 数据是企业最宝贵的资产之一,一旦丢失或损坏,可能导致业务中断、客户信任丧失乃至法律诉讼等严重后果

    ASE备份数据库通过定期复制数据库内容到安全存储介质,为数据恢复提供了可能,是防止数据丢失的第一道也是最重要的一道防线

     2. 业务连续性的基石 在竞争激烈的市场环境中,任何业务中断都可能意味着市场份额的流失

    ASE备份不仅能够帮助企业在遭遇灾难性事件后迅速恢复业务运营,还能通过定期演练提高应对突发事件的能力,确保业务连续性

     3. 合规性与审计要求 许多行业和地区对数据保护和隐私有严格的法律规定,如GDPR、HIPAA等

    ASE备份数据库有助于企业满足这些合规要求,同时,完整的备份记录也是内部审计和外部监管的重要依据

     二、ASE备份数据库的方法 1. 全量备份与增量备份 - 全量备份:对整个数据库进行完整复制,适用于首次备份或需要确保备份完整性的场景

    虽然耗时较长,但恢复时简单直接

     - 增量备份:仅备份自上次备份以来发生变化的数据部分,大大提高了备份效率,减少了存储空间占用

    恢复时需要结合全量备份进行

     2. 差异备份 差异备份记录自上次全量备份以来所有发生变化的数据,相比增量备份,它不需要依赖连续的增量备份链,恢复时更为灵活,但仍需结合全量备份使用

     3. 日志备份 ASE支持事务日志备份,通过定期备份事务日志,可以在发生灾难时将数据库恢复到某一特定时间点,实现更精细的数据恢复粒度

     4. 在线备份与离线备份 - 在线备份:在不中断数据库服务的情况下进行备份,适合对业务连续性要求高的环境

    ASE提供了在线备份工具,如`dump database`命令配合`with continue_after_error`选项,可以在遇到错误时继续备份其他部分

     - 离线备份:在数据库停止服务后进行备份,虽然会影响业务连续性,但备份过程更为简单直接,且无需考虑并发访问问题

     三、ASE备份数据库的最佳实践 1. 制定备份策略 根据业务需求和数据变化频率,制定合理的备份计划,包括备份类型、频率、存储位置及保留周期等

    建议采用全量备份+增量/差异备份+日志备份的组合策略,确保数据恢复的高效性和完整性

     2. 自动化备份流程 利用ASE自带的调度工具或第三方备份软件,实现备份任务的自动化执行,减少人为错误,提高备份效率和一致性

     3. 验证备份有效性 定期测试备份数据的可恢复性,确保备份文件完好无损且能够成功恢复

    这包括但不限于模拟数据丢失场景进行恢复演练

     4. 异地备份与灾难恢复 将备份数据存储在物理位置远离生产环境的地方,以防本地灾难(如火灾、洪水)影响备份数据

    同时,建立灾难恢复计划,确保在紧急情况下能够迅速切换至备份系统

     5. 安全存储与管理 对备份数据进行加密处理,防止未经授权的访问

    采用权限管理策略,限制备份数据的访问权限,确保数据安全性

     四、面临的挑战与应对策略 1. 数据量增长迅速 随着业务发展,数据库数据量急剧增加,给备份和恢复带来挑战

    应对策略包括采用高效的数据压缩技术、分布式存储系统以及优化备份策略,如基于数据生命周期管理的备份策略

     2. 备份窗口有限 在生产环境中,可用的备份窗口往往非常有限

    可通过采用增量/差异备份、并行处理技术以及优化数据库性能来缩短备份时间

     3. 备份存储成本 长期保存大量备份数据会增加存储成本

    可考虑使用云存储服务,利用其弹性扩展和成本效益优势

    同时,实施数据归档策略,定期清理不再需要的备份数据

     4. 数据一致性保障 在线备份过程中,如何保证数据一致性是一个难题

    ASE提供的`withtruncate_only`和`with continue_after_error`选项,以及事务日志备份机制,可以有效解决这一问题

     五、结语 ASE备份数据库是确保企业数据安全与业务连续性的基石

    通过制定合理的备份策略、采用高效的备份方法、实施最佳实践以及积极应对挑战,企业可以有效降低数据丢失风险,提升业务韧性

    在这个数据驱动的时代,保护好数据就是保护好企业的未来

    因此,无论是技术团队还是管理层,都应高度重视数据库备份工作,将其视为企业持续发展和竞争力提升不可或缺的一部分

    

MySQL连接就这么简单!本地远程、编程语言连接方法一网打尽
还在为MySQL日期计算头疼?这份加一天操作指南能解决90%问题
MySQL日志到底在哪里?Linux/Windows/macOS全平台查找方法在此
MySQL数据库管理工具全景评测:从Workbench到DBeaver的技术选型指南
MySQL密码忘了怎么办?这份重置指南能救急,Windows/Linux/Mac都适用
你的MySQL为什么经常卡死?可能是锁表在作怪!快速排查方法在此
MySQL单表卡爆怎么办?从策略到实战,一文掌握「分表」救命技巧
清空MySQL数据表千万别用错!DELETE和TRUNCATE这个区别可能导致重大事故
你的MySQL中文排序一团糟?记住这几点,轻松实现准确拼音排序!
别再混淆Hive和MySQL了!读懂它们的天壤之别,才算摸到大数据的门道